Nestled in the charming county of Dorset, Dorchester South train station serves as a vital gateway for travelers to explore the picturesque landscapes and historic attractions of Southern England. This station provides numerous facilities to ensure a comfortable and efficient journey for all passengers.
Dorchester South station is equipped with a ticket office, which is open daily with varied hours from early morning till early evening. For those who enjoy the convenience of buying their tickets online, ticket machines are available for collecting online purchases. Notably, these machines are accessible for disabled persons and allow for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, no staff help is available at the station, and it is essential to be aware that while an induction loop is present, the station may pose accessibility challenges due to limited step-free access across platforms.
For your convenience, lounges and waiting rooms are heated and available during the station’s operating hours. Although there are no refreshment facilities within, the station offers public Wi-Fi. Despite the absence of on-site ATMs or shopping options, this connectivity ensures you can plan your journey or catch up on work as you wait for your train. While there’s no cycle hire, bike storage is available with lockers and racks for secure parking.
The station forecourt, located off Weymouth Avenue, is the designated point for rail replacement services, offering a seamless option for continued travel. Although there is no dedicated taxi rank, local bus services provide connections, and more information is available on planning onward journeys. The presence of only two accessible parking spaces may require prior planning for those traveling by car.

Situated in Merseyside, England, Newton-le-Willows train station offers a convenient hub for travelers wishing to explore both local and national destinations. Whether you're a commuter or a tourist, the station provides a gateway to many alluring places worth visiting. Known for its strategic location between key cities, it has become a favored choice for those looking to access efficient rail services across the UK.
At Newton-le-Willows train station, you will find a ticket office that operates extensive hours, opening as early as 6 a.m. and closing just before midnight. There are also user-friendly ticket machines that accommodate both cash and card payments, ensuring a smooth ticket purchasing experience. The station caters to the needs of all travelers with smartcard validators and an induction loop.
For those needing assistance, staff help is available, and customer help points are strategically placed around the station. Though there is no luggage storage option, CCTV cameras are present for enhanced security. Accessibility features include step-free access throughout the station, a scooter-friendly environment, and ramps for train access. However, facilities such as waiting rooms and seating areas are not available. Additionally, there are 32 dedicated accessible parking spaces within the 400-space car park operated by Merseytravel, offering free parking.
Conveniently, the station is linked with various transportation modes. There's a handy bus interchange outside the station's booking office on Alfred Street for those needing to catch a rail replacement service or general bus services. For a more personalized trip, taxis can be booked online at Cab4You. Although bicycle hire is not offered, the facilities are supportive of cycling enthusiasts, providing 24 sheltered bike storage spaces equipped with CCTV surveillance.
